Escher String Quartet

Escher String Quartet

Presented by Midwest Trust Center at Johnson County Community College and Heartland Chamber Music Ltd at Midwest Trust Center at Johnson County Community College

A former BBC New Generation Artist, the quartet has performed at the BBC Proms at Cadogan Hall and is a regular guest at Wigmore Hall. In its hometown of New York City, the ensemble serves as Season Artists of the Chamber Music Society of Lincoln Center (CMS), where it has presented the complete Zemlinsky Quartets Cycle. Escher is one of five quartets chosen to collaborate in a complete presentation of Beethoven’s string quartets. Last season, the quartet toured with CMS to China. The Escher Quartet has made a distinctive impression throughout Europe, performing at venues such as Amsterdam Concertgebouw, Berlin Konzerthaus, London’s Kings Place, Tel Aviv Museum of Art, Slovenian Philharmonic Hall, Auditorium du Louvre and Les Grand Interprètes series in Geneva. In addition to the August 3 concert, the quartet will mentor students as part of the Heartland Chamber Music Festival July 28 through August 6 at MTC.
